Resurfacing begins tonight
Re-surfacing work on a busy stretch of road in the capital begins this evening (Monday).
A section between Quarterbridge and the roundabout at Braddan Bridge will be closed between 6.30pm thirty and 5am each day until September 26.
The work is designed to improve the state of the road and deal with problems caused by standing water.
Parking will be suspended on the alternative route via Saddle Road.
